Dubbed the ‘Town League’ the games are being played at the Multi-Purpose Sports Complex in Road Town, Tortola where teams are competing in a Junior Division (U18) and Senior Men’s Division.
For tonight’s opening, East Rockers and A’s will clash after 6:30 pm and Mega Mix and skillful Ballers is scheduled to play after 8:00 pm.
Ahead of tonight's games, organizers told the Virgin Islands News Online (VINO) sports department that each district will be represented in the Open Men’s Division.
District 1 is being repped by Guns, District 2 by Mega Mix, District 3 – Filipinas, District 3 - DA 3rd, District 4 - A’s, District 5 - Skillful Ballers, District 6 - Z6NE, District 7 - East Rockers 2.0, District 8 – Hawks and District 9 - VG Bayside Blazers.
The Junior Division teams are 3D District 3, Skillful Ballers of District 5, Bay Youths of District 6, and VG Bayside Blazers of District 9.
Persons attending are expected to follow social distancing guidelines and wearing of masks, where the ticket price is set at $3 for children and $5 for adults.
The League is being sponsored by the Department of Youth Affairs and Sports.
